we have started to implement the brige mib (RFC 4188) as a perl module.

Currently implemented are 
        - dot1dBasePort
        - dot1dBasePortIfIndex
        - dot1dTpFdbAddress
        - dot1dTpFdbPort
        - dot1dTpFdbStatus

We are planning to extend it piece by piece.

One of the limitations that we have identified so far is that the bridge mib 
only represents one but not multiple bridge instances.

I am attaching the perl code to this email and not submitting a patch to 
sf.net as I am not sure on how the perl module could be integrated into net-
snmp.

Under Linux, the module can be installed by adding

perl do "/etc/snmp/bridge.pl"

to /etc/snmp/snmpd.conf.
